Plants That Can Hurt Your Horse

Name      Foxglove                                           Oak/ Acorns                     Bracken                    Horsetail   Buttercup   Privet
Location  Hedges, fields and woodlands   Woodlands and fields   Hedged and fields  By water    Fields        Hedges
Name     Hemlock                                                       Nightshade                          Laburnum
Location Verges, hedges, woodlands and fields  Wastelands and hedges  Mainly in gardens
If your horse is having problems with flies you can spray some fly repellent on your horse or you can apply petroleum jelly. It  makes a barrier so that flies do not land and bite.
To test for dehydration by quickly pinching a fold of skin on the neck. It should return back to normal as soon as you let go. If it takes time to smooth out, the horse may by dehydrated.
